If you've heard rumors about a secret text-based version of Star Wars hidden in Windows 10, they're absolutely true. For years, tech enthusiasts have enjoyed a complete ASCII-rendered version of Star Wars Episode IV through a simple Telnet command: telnet towel.blinkenlights.nl .
